When used herein, the terms “we,” “us,” “our,” and the “Company” refer to Enerpac Tool Group Corp. and its subsidiaries. PART I Item 1. Business General Enerpac Tool Group Corp., formerly known as Actuant Corporation, is a premier industrial tools and services company serving a broad and diverse set of customers in more than 100 countries. The Company is a global leader in the engineering and manufacturing of high pressure hydraulic tools, controlled force products and solutions for precise positioning of heavy loads that help customers safely and reliably tackle some of the most challenging jobs around the world. The Company was founded in 1910 and is headquartered in Menomonee Falls, Wisconsin. The Company has two operating segments, Industrial Tools & Service ("IT&S") and Other, with IT&S being the only reportable segment. The IT&S segment is primarily engaged in the design, manufacture and distribution of branded hydraulic and mechanical tools, as well as providing services and tool rental to the industrial, maintenance, infrastructure, oil & gas, energy and other markets. Financial information related to the Company's reportable segment is included in Note 15, "Business Segment, Geographic and Customer Information" in the notes to the consolidated financial statements. During the fourth quarter of fiscal 2019, we entered into a Securities Purchase Agreement ("SPA") to sell the remaining businesses within our legacy Engineered Components & Systems ("EC&S") segment. We closed the transaction during our first quarter of fiscal 2020. The divestiture of the EC&S segment, along with the fiscal 2019 divestitures of the Cortland Fibron and Precision Hayes International ("PHI") businesses, were a part of our strategic shift to become a pure play industrial tools and services company. As such, the results of the EC&S segment as well as the Cortland Fibron and PHI businesses are considered discontinued operations in all periods presented herein.
